What does "Maya" mean?
-
noun A member of the indigenous peoples of Mesoamerica whose civilisation flourished in what is now Mexico and Central America, known for its cities, writing system, and calendar.
"Archaeologists have uncovered a huge Maya city hidden under the jungle canopy."
-
noun In Hindu and Buddhist thought, the idea that the everyday physical world is an illusion masking a deeper spiritual reality.
"The philosophy teacher explained maya as the veil that hides ultimate truth from the senses."
